Most motorists probably do not even notice them, but automated license plate readers are everywhere, constantly recording the plates and other visual information of passing cars in communities all across southwest Ohio. Here's what you need to know. https://t.co/AkPphYJnzP

Riders at Six Flags in San Antonio were suspended in mid-air for several minutes after employees stopped a ride. A park spokesperson told Storyful that a ride operator manually stopped the ride after spotting a guest with their cell phone out, a violation of the park’s safety policy.
